| CVE-2026-84203 | Persistent account takeover in Memos 0.26.0-0.30.0 is enabled by a failure to invalidate refresh tokens upon password change. An attacker who possesses a stolen refresh token can indefinitely call the RefreshToken RPC to rotate both the refresh token and obtain fresh access tokens, making the victim's password-change security response completely ineffective. No public exploit has been identified at time of analysis, but the vulnerability is straightforward to exploit once a token is obtained, and CVSS 4.0 rates the impact as High on both confidentiality and integrity. | HIGH | 8.6 | 0.3% | 43 |

| CVE-2026-82476 | Server-side request forgery in Memos through 0.30.0 allows unauthenticated remote attackers to make the application's link-metadata fetcher issue HTTP requests to hosts in the 100.64.0.0/10 carrier-grade NAT address space, a range the application's IP blocklist incorrectly omits. The server returns page titles and HTML meta descriptions from targeted internal hosts, enabling partial reconnaissance of CGNAT-addressed infrastructure. No public exploit has been identified at time of analysis, and the vulnerability has not been added to the CISA KEV catalog. | MEDIUM | 6.9 | 0.3% | 35 |
